Try this in the msg box:

put "aaa[bbb" into tStr; put line 1 of tStr into tLine; filter tStr without 
tLine; put tStr
I get (using MacOS, LC 9.6.11)

aaa[bbb

That is to say, the line is not filtered out.

And:

put "aaa[bbb" into tStr; filter tStr with tStr; put tStr

produces an empty string instead of the original string.

The bug occurs if the line contains the character “[“ anywhere; any lines 
containing that character are ignored by both filter with and filter without.

This is really serious, because I rely on the filter command a lot, as I would 
think do many other developers!

Don’t know if it occurs with other characters, but I have never seen it before. 
I discovered it when filtering lines with regular expressions. Other special 
regexp characters I have tested do not trigger the bug.
